The main parts of a bicycle frame are the top tube, down tube, seat tube, and chainstays. These parts work together to provide strength, stability, and support for the rider. The top tube connects the head tube to the seat tube, providing horizontal stability. The down tube connects the head tube to the bottom bracket, providing vertical stability. The seat tube holds the seat post and supports the rider's weight. The chainstays connect the bottom bracket to the rear dropouts, supporting the rear wheel and transferring power from the pedals to the rear wheel. Together, these parts form the backbone of the bicycle frame, ensuring a sturdy and reliable structure for riding.

A bike spoke is a thin, metal rod that connects the hub of a bicycle wheel to the rim. Spokes help distribute the weight and force evenly across the wheel, providing stability and strength. They also help maintain the round shape of the wheel and support the rim, allowing it to withstand the pressure and impact of riding.
The bicycle axle serves as the central shaft that connects the wheels to the frame of the bicycle. It provides support and stability for the wheels, allowing them to rotate smoothly and efficiently. The axle also helps distribute the weight of the rider and any cargo, contributing to the overall performance and handling of the bicycle.

The purpose of the bicycle seat stay is to connect the top of the seat tube to the rear wheel dropouts, providing stability and support to the frame. It helps distribute the rider's weight evenly and absorbs some of the shock and vibrations from the road, contributing to the overall strength and rigidity of the bicycle frame.
